Vermiculite is a naturally occurring mineral from the mica family, valued worldwide for its unique ability to expand when heated. Through a process called exfoliation, raw vermiculite expands into lightweight, porous granules that offer excellent insulation, moisture retention, and fire resistance. Because of these properties, vermiculite plays a vital role in construction, horticulture, industrial insulation, and specialized manufacturing applications.
Vermiculite is a hydrated laminar magnesium-aluminum-iron silicate mineral. When exposed to temperatures above 850–1100°C, it expands up to 15–20 times its original size. The expanded material has a worm-like structure, which creates trapped air pockets, making it extremely lightweight and effective as an insulating and absorbent medium.

Vermiculite is widely used in the construction industry due to its fireproof and insulating properties. Common uses include:
Lightweight concrete and plaster
Fire-resistant boards and coatings
Roof, wall, and floor insulation
Cavity wall fill
Steel structure fire protection
Its low density reduces structural load while improving thermal efficiency and sound absorption.
In agriculture and gardening, vermiculite is prized for its ability to retain water and nutrients while improving soil aeration. It is commonly used in:
Potting mixes and soil conditioners
Seed germination and propagation
Hydroponic growing systems
Nursery and greenhouse production
Vermiculite promotes healthy root development and reduces irrigation frequency.

Vermiculite is available in different grades to suit specific applications:
Fine Grade – Seed starting, propagation, and soil mixes
Medium Grade – General horticulture and potting
Coarse Grade – Construction, insulation, and industrial use
Vermiculite is a natural, sustainable mineral with minimal environmental impact. Modern commercial vermiculite is asbestos-free when sourced from certified mines. During handling, simple dust protection is recommended to avoid inhalation of fine particles.
